AP7215-33YG-13 operates based on the principle of linear voltage regulation. It uses a feedback mechanism to compare the output voltage with a reference voltage and adjusts the internal circuitry to maintain a constant output voltage of 3.3V. The regulator continuously monitors the input voltage and adjusts its internal components to compensate for any variations, ensuring a stable output voltage.
